How we inspect your station

From flight clearance to a repair plan. No generation downtime, no field crew hunting for faults.

  1. We handle the permits

    UAV flight clearance. You don't need to navigate regulations or fill out forms.

  2. We come to the site

    We agree a date and arrive with our own equipment and a certified operator. A short on-site briefing — plot boundaries, take-off points, station specifics.

  3. Thermal aerial survey

    A drone with thermal and RGB cameras flies the station along a pre-planned route. Hundreds of panels in one flight. We capture the thermal signature of every module — what a walk-through can't see.

  4. AI finds the defects

    Our model processes the imagery. It finds 15+ defect types: cell hotspots, cracks, soiling, junction-box failure, delamination and more. Every defect is pinned to a specific panel on the station map.

  5. An engineer verifies

    Every finding is validated by an engineer. AI filters the routine and misses nothing small, a human confirms the critical and removes false positives. AI finds — the engineer owns the result.

  6. You get a dashboard and repair plan

    Defect map, prioritization by generation losses, impact estimate on output, repair plan per IEC standards.
